With every release, Grace de Gier proves herself as a voice unafraid to tackle vulnerability and transformation. The Colombian-born, Netherlands-based artist’s latest single, “Done,” arriving October 11th, 2025, is no exception—an electrifying statement of self-liberation that cements her place among alternative rock’s most exciting emerging acts. Crafted in collaboration with multi-instrumentalist Edgar Grimaldos, who assembled the song’s rich sonic layers in a Paris studio, “Done” balances cinematic soundscapes with heartfelt pop-rock hooks. From its sweeping guitar lines to Grace’s haunting vocals, the track captures the turbulence and triumph of breaking free from toxic patterns—a theme that resonates across cultures and generations. Music industry heavyweight Adam Ayan, whose seven Grammy wins attest to his discerning ear, provided the mastering and lauded the song’s emotional resonance. The partnership signals Grace’s commitment to high-caliber production and artistic integrity. “Done” builds on Grace de Gier’s growing international profile. Her previous single, “Your Name,” reached #1 on the Amsterdam Independent Artists Chart, while coverage in respected outlets like Rolling Stone (Spanish edition) and MTV Rock Edition underline her expanding reputation. Honored with awards such as the Music Monster (Mexico) and the Golden Mara International Latin American Award—and as a Grammy Academy member—Grace brings both credibility and creativity to the global stage. Distributed through Creativity Group and The Orchard (Sony), “Done” is set to reach audiences worldwide. As Grace continues to bridge her Latin roots with the energy of European indie rock, this new single demonstrates her ability to turn adversity into anthems—and signals a bright road ahead for her evolving artistry.
